Black Eyed Peas, Apl.de.ap to perform in SEAG

Allan Pineda Lindo, who rose from poverty in Pampanga to become the global music star Apl.de.ap, said he will perform in the opening ceremony of the 30th Southeast Asian Games and then close the biennial meet with a performance with fellow Black Eyed Peas members.

The presence of the Filipino-American star and global hip-hop icon is expected to further add luster to the country’s hosting of the event, which will already be the biggest iteration of the regional sports meet.

“I’m just really proud of my country and I just really wanted to share my talent,” the 44-year-old singer told journalists present on Tuesday, when he signed on to be part of the regional sports conclave.
